Side-by-Side Comparison

Feature cariño clarín
Definition Sentimiento de afecto o amor. Instrumento músico de boca. Es un cañón de metal con varias vueltas, y desde la boca hasta el extremo por donde sale la voz, se va ensanchando proporcionalmente. Su sonido es agudo y a propósito para enardecer los ánimos.
